I’ve written before about Advocates for Informed Choice, an amazing organization that advocates for the civil rights of children who are born with variations of sex anatomy. It’s estimated that 1 in 2000 children are born with reproductive or sexual anatomy and/or chromosome patterns that don’t fit the usual definitions of male or female. And […]
